Director, Operations SME – Data Centers – Critical Environment
Cushman & WakefieldDirector of Operations SME ensuring strategic oversight, operational execution, and excellence in data center environments. Partnering with teams to solve technical challenges and elevate performance.
About the role
Key responsibilities & impact- Support the development of the solution for operating the clients data center portfolios.
- Partner with technical transition leadership to ensure comprehensive due diligence and site start-up is executed to plan.
- Act as the primary account focused SME for critical facility operations, including electrical distribution, UPS systems, generators, cooling systems (CRAC/CRAH), and BMS/EPMS platforms.
- Deep understanding of high density data center layouts and advanced liquid cooling technologies- operations and maintenance.
- Provide expert guidance on incident response, root cause analysis (RCA), and risk mitigation.
- Review and approve MOPs, SOPs, and EOPs, ensuring technical accuracy and alignment with industry best practices.
- Lead technical assessments, audits, and operational readiness reviews across data center sites.
- Support complex troubleshooting and high-severity incidents (SEVs) as escalation authority.
- Implement and advise on training protocols for site teams.
- Drive deployment of operational platforms for managing maintenance and operations of critical data center locations.
- Ongoing partnership with Account Directors and clients to align operations with business goals, SLAs, and reliability objectives.
- Ensure proper hand-over to ongoing account management team is comprehensive and well planned for operational continuity.
- Drive standardization and scalability of operating models across multi-site or global accounts.
- Identify operational gaps and lead corrective action plans and performance improvement initiatives.
- Serve as a strategic advisor during contract solutioning, transitions, mobilizations, and expansions.
- Champion best practices in uptime, redundancy, and resilience for all data center environments.
- Drive adoption of reliability-centered maintenance (RCM), predictive maintenance, and condition-based monitoring.
- Analyze performance data to identify trends and proactively mitigate risks.
- Lead initiatives to improve energy efficiency, sustainability, and cost optimization.
- Ensure adherence to regulatory and industry standards (OSHA, NFPA, ISO, Uptime Institute guidelines, etc).
- Support audit preparation, compliance reviews, and risk management frameworks.
- Develop and implement standardized operational controls and governance models.
- Evaluate and mitigate risks associated with critical infrastructure changes or failures.
- Act as a trusted technical advisor to client and account stakeholders, including client and account data center engineering and operations leadership.
- Participate in executive governance meetings (QBRs, technical reviews).
- Communicate complex technical issues and solutions in a clear, business-focused manner.
- Provide thought leadership and innovation recommendations to enhance client outcomes.
- Mentor and develop operations leaders, engineers, and technical teams.
- Define competency frameworks and training programs for critical operations roles.
- Promote a culture of safety, accountability, and continuous improvement.
- Support talent strategy and succession planning for technical roles.
Requirements
What you’ll need- Bachelor’s degree in Engineering (Electrical, Mechanical, or related field) or equivalent experience
- 12+ years of experience in data center operations, critical facilities, or mission-critical environments
- 8+ years in senior leadership, technical advisory, or SME roles
- Deep knowledge of: Electrical systems (medium/low voltage, switchgear, UPS, generators, etc)
- Mechanical systems (HVAC, chilled water, cooling technologies, fire, etc)
- High density liquid cooling systems and configurations
- Critical environment operations and redundancies
- Proven experience supporting large-scale enterprise, hyperscale, or colocation environments.
- Strong experience with incident management, RCA methodologies, and risk mitigation.
